Hey — handing off FeedHawk before I'm out next week. The podcast feed validator is basically stable; the only flaky bit is the namespace checker, which sometimes flags valid enclosure tags on feeds over 10MB. I've patched it behind a flag, so flip that on before you cut the release. Ship notes are drafted, just need your sign-off on the changelog. Don't touch the parser config — Marisol owns that now. Everything else, including the rollout steps, is on the internal page:

wiki page, kahog-hahig: https://vault.zemvargrid.internal/display/deploy/repo/settings/merge_requests/job/settings/6f3b933774dbc5320a4daa18

Minutes — Warranty Cost Review, Q3

Attendees: H. Obradin, L. Feather, C. Nyhus.

The committee examined the warranty overrun on the Telvane heater line, now 31% above forecast. Root cause analysis points to a gasket batch from Ridgemoor Polymers; replacement claims are concentrated in units shipped last spring. Finance is asked to model a supplier recovery claim and an accrual adjustment. Further context appears in the confidential planning note below.

management briefing: Only 33 of the 205 pilot accounts renewed Kasath, so a churn review is set for October 17. Weniusek Logistics is in early talks to buy Holethax Freight for about $345.6 million.

## Configuration

If Quillseek's autocomplete feels sluggish, it's almost always the index node lagging behind the write stream. Bump QS_INDEX_SHARDS (default 4) or lower QS_SUGGEST_DEBOUNCE_MS before paging anyone else. On-call tip: the rebuild job reads everything from index.env, and a missing value there fails silently — yes, we know, it's on the backlog. The stats exporter and the index both talk to the Fernhollow metrics hub, which authenticates every request, so the next line must set its credential:

secret setting of bagag-kajof: RELAY_SECRET8=d9a517d5